Neighborhood Overview
Champion High School is situated in the northwestern part of Warren, Ohio, a city rich in industrial history and community spirit. The school is easily accessible via major roadways, with Mahoning Avenue NW serving as its primary address. For those traveling from further afield, the nearest major airport is Cleveland Hopkins International Airport (CLE), located approximately 55 miles northwest. Drive times from CLE typically range from 1 hour to 1 hour and 30 minutes, depending on traffic conditions, particularly during peak hours. Other regional airports like Akron-Canton Airport (CAK) are also options, though slightly further. Public transportation in Warren is limited, making personal vehicles or rideshare services the most common modes of transport for reaching the school. Navigating the local roads is generally straightforward, but it's advisable to use GPS or mapping applications for real-time traffic updates. Plan your arrival at least 30-45 minutes before any scheduled event to account for potential traffic congestion, especially on event days, and to allow ample time for parking and finding your way to the specific venue within the school grounds.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Warren brings cold temperatures, often with daily highs in the 30s Fahrenheit. Expect snow and ice, which can affect travel and outdoor activities. Layers are essential, including warm co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of footwear. Outdoor event schedules might be subject to change due to weather conditions, so always check for updates.
Spring & early summer
Spring sees temperatures gradually warm into the 50s and 60s, though rain is frequent, making for wet fields. Early summer continues this warming trend, with temperatures climbing into the 70s and 80s. Pack light layers, a rain jacket, and comfortable walking shoes suitable for potentially damp conditions. Outdoor events are generally comfortable but be prepared for variable weather.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er is typically hot and humid, with temperatures frequently reaching the 80s and sometimes breaking into the 90s. Light, breathable clothing is recommended. Stay hydrated, especially during outdoor sporting events, and utilize shaded areas when possible. Sunscreen and hats are advisable for protection against strong UV rays.
Fall season
Fall brings crisp air and cooling temperatures, with highs often in the 50s and 60s, perfect for football and other autumn sports. Evenings can become cool, so bringing a jacket or sweatshirt is a good idea. Leaf-peeping season can add visual appeal to local parks, and the generally dry weather is conducive to outdoor activities.
Rain & snow
Rain is common throughout the year, particularly in spring and fall. Snowfall is typical from late November through March. Always monitor weather forecasts leading up to your visit. Rain can make outdoor fields muddy and slippery, while snow can lead to event cancellations or delays. Having a backup plan for indoor activities is wise during inclement weather.
